Robert, thank you for such a quick answer. Everything worked out as it should be. There are several conclusions from this.
1. I don't have much experience with PC. That's why - I read the instructions - I follow - it works. When I was installing JSGM, I read ReadMeFirst Instaling. There it was recommended: "2. Copy and paste the JSGME.exe, and JSGME.ini files into your game's m a i n folder ..." So I did and the program worked, I used other mods. When there was a conflict with the mod, I pasted JSGME into the WOFF file but didn't fix the .ini path. regards Taal; Your statement in red text above is not in the ReadMe file. See this link which to the ReadMe file which I just extracted from Sandbaggers web site: HERE Note that under the heading "Installation and Usage" in the second paragraph it states "The “jsgme_setup.exe” file should be placed into the “WOFF” directory before running it.". Hope that helps

Hi all, Rob has released an updated WOFF 0 BH&HII - Consolidated Custom Facilities Airfields Mod ( Version 2.4). This removes the static locomotive at Phalempin airfield, as it was causing errors to be written to the users log. The download and the BH&HII Historically Populated Airfields Mod are available in the 'User Mods Pages' (Airfields). Airfields The page is dated 3rd January 2022. If you don't see that date in the header block of those pages, clear your internet cache or refresh the page.Mike
